Just to give the single point that is on topic in this context: XSLT
2.0 is bound to XSDL for its schema language (I don't say it is good or
bad though, and I don't want to enter this debate.)
For me that is one of the main "advantages" of XSDL (I won't debate
about intrinsic advantages and drawbacks of schema languages here.)
